1-Iodo-2,3,4,5,6-pentamethylbenzene

Description:
1-Iodo-2,3,4,5,6-pentamethylbenzene, also known as iodo-pentamethylbenzene, is an aromatic compound characterized by a benzene ring substituted with five methyl groups and one iodine atom. The presence of multiple methyl groups enhances its hydrophobicity and influences its reactivity, making it less polar compared to other substituted benzenes. This compound typically exhibits a high boiling point due to the increased molecular weight and the presence of the iodine atom, which can also introduce unique reactivity patterns, such as electrophilic substitution reactions. The iodine substituent can serve as a leaving group in nucleophilic substitution reactions, making it useful in organic synthesis. Additionally, the steric hindrance from the five methyl groups can affect the compound's reactivity and interaction with other molecules. 1-Iodo-2,3,4,5,6-pentamethylbenzene is primarily used in research and industrial applications, particularly in the synthesis of more complex organic molecules. Safety precautions should be taken when handling this compound, as iodine can be hazardous.
Formula:C11H15I
InChI:InChI=1S/C11H15I/c1-6-7(2)9(4)11(12)10(5)8(6)3/h1-5H3
InChI key:InChIKey=UXHBVYKGPRUHKM-UHFFFAOYSA-N
SMILES:CC1=C(C)C(C)=C(I)C(C)=C1C
